3. Use Rainbow Bookshelves

Books already bring plenty of color into a room. Organizing them by color creates a playful display that doubles as decor. Children often enjoy helping arrange the books, which makes the idea even more fun. The finished result looks cheerful and organized at the same time. It is a simple trick that can brighten an entire wall. Plus, it makes books easier to find.

13. Paint the Inside of Shelves

Here is a fun trick that many people overlook. Paint the back panels of bookshelves in a bright color while leaving the outside neutral. This creates a surprising pop of color without overwhelming the room. Books, toys, and decor instantly stand out against the colorful background. It adds personality in a creative way. Small details like this can have a huge impact. The shelves become part of the decor.

17. Mix Bright Colors with White Furniture

White furniture provides the perfect backdrop for colorful decor. It helps bright shades stand out while preventing the room from feeling too busy. This balance keeps the design fresh and cheerful. Colorful bedding, rugs, artwork, and accessories all work beautifully against a white base. The room feels lively without becoming overwhelming. It is an easy formula that always works.
